We started off with a quiet morning. At 10:20, we left to go to the fairgrounds to see the vendors for the 4th of July celebration. Not many there. Only one lady with some crafts and some food tents.

Fairgrounds, Tok AK

The parade started at 11 AM, about 1 1/2 miles away. No walkers, only people on vehicles. They close down the Alaska Hwy and the Richardson Hwy ( Rt. 4 which goes to Anchorage) for the parade, since these are their main streets.
